Output fe11824b23751ec0f40d55af661c87673e7a0abe9aed398c62d4add367986894:8

value
1999558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5011a6c56912d5299b94b9262ba3ca2dc85c5268 OP_EQUALVERIFY OP_CHECKSIG
address
18JNCnrnoccC657DjXzN6Lz9ZxyZwj7gUh
transaction
fe11824b23751ec0f40d55af661c87673e7a0abe9aed398c62d4add367986894
confirmations
382890
spent
true